2012-03-24 10 views
0

を示していないが、私はカスタムアイコンを作成しているが、私はまだあなたが持っているので、あなたは緑のアンドロイドのアイコンを取得醜い緑色のアイコンアイコンは、私は次のようApplicationManifestが問題をファイルに定義されているAndroidの

<?xml version="1.0" encoding="utf-8"?> 
<manifest xmlns:android="http://schemas.android.com/apk/res/android" 
     package="com.display.helper" 
     android:versionCode="1" 
     android:versionName="0.1.124"> 
<uses-permission android:name="android.permission.RECEIVE_BOOT_COMPLETED"/> 
<uses-permission android:name="android.permission.ACCESS_FINE_LOCATION" /> 
<u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ION" /> 
<uses-permission android:name="android.permission.INTERNET" /> 
<uses-permission android:name="android.permission.READ_PHONE_STATE" /> 
<uses-permission android:name="android.permission.WRITE_EXTERNAL_STORAGE" /> 
<uses-permission android:name="android.permission.WRITE_SETTINGS" /> 
<uses-permission android:name="android.permission.WRITE_SECURE_SETTINGS" /> 
<uses-permission android:name="android.permission.ACCESS_NETWORK_STATE" /> 
<uses-permission android:name="android.permission.MODIFY_PHONE_STATE"></uses-permission> 
<uses-permission android:name="android.permission.CHANGE_NETWORK_STATE"></uses-permission> 
<uses-permission android:name="android.permission.WRITE_SETTINGS"></uses-permission> 
<uses-permission android:name="android.permission.WRITE_SECURE_SETTINGS"></uses-permission> 
    <uses-permission android:name="android.permission.GET_ACCOUNTS"/> 
    <uses-permission android:name="android.permission.READ_PHONE_STATE"/> 
    <uses-permission android:name="com.android.launcher.permission.INSTALL_SHORTCUT"/> 
    <uses-permission android:name="android.permission.ACCESS_COARSE_LOCATION"/> 
    <uses-permission android:name="android.permission.TELEPHONY"/> 
    <uses-permission android:name="com.android.launcher.permission.UNINSTALL_SHORTCUT" /> 
    <application android:icon="@drawable/ic_launcher" android:label="@string/app_name"> 
     <activity android:name=".GpsTrackActivity" android:label="@string/app_name"> 
     <intent-filter> 
     <action android:name="android.intent.action.MAIN" /> 
     <category android:name="android.intent.category.LAUNCHER" /> 
     </intent-filter> 
    </activity> 
     <service android:name=".dhaService" > 
     <intent-filter> 
     <action 
     android:name = "com.display.helper.dhaService"> 
     </action> 
     </intent-filter> 
     </service> 
     <receiver android:name=".dha"> 
     <intent-filter> 
     <action 
     android:name ="android.intent.action.BOOT_COMPLETED"> 
     </action> 
     </intent-filter> 
     </receiver> 
     <receiver android:process=":remote" android:name="AlarmReceiver"></receiver> 
    </application> 
    <uses-sdk android:minSdkVersion="7"/> 
</manifest> 
+1

緑のアンドロイドアイコンbez uを取得している場合は、ManifestのApplictionのために 'android:icon =" @ drawable/ic_launcher "を設定しています。 –

+0

android:icon = "@ drawable/ic_launcher"代わりにandroid:icon = "@ drawable/another icon" –

+0

@opcOde:自分のアイコンの場合はすべてのドロウアブルフォルダに置きますldpi、hdpi、mdpi –

答えて

1

を取得する示されていないということですManifest.xmlのAppl 012に対して、android:icon="@drawable/ic_launcher"を設定します。それが自分のアイコンの場合は、すべてのドロウアブルフォルダdrawable-hdpidrawable-ldpiおよびdrawable-mdpiに配置します。 Google Chromeのから

1

アクセスこのウェブサイト:Android Asset Studio - Launcher Icons

は、あなたにカスタムアイコンを選択してオプションで遊んでお好みに合わせて微調整して、その結果に満足しているとき、「ダウンロード.ZIP」オプションを使用使用可能なすべてのサイズのアイコンが付いたZIPファイルが作成されます。マニフェストファイルで遊んでも構いません。 4つのドロウアブルフォルダを置き換えてコピー&ペーストすれば、すべて設定されます。

これは、簡単で面倒な作業からすべての推測作業を奪います。

関連する問題